A slow cooker is a cooking pot typically made from ceramic, metal, or even porcelain. A slow cooker is a pot that slowly heats up and cooks the ingredients. How does a slow cooker work? Slow cookers work by trapping steam and moisture within the pot, creating a moist cooking environment. This moist heat helps to break down tough fibers in meat. It is usually entirely surrounded by an electrical unit that contains a heating element. It does so over a long period, by keeping the temperature under 212°f. A slow cooker is an electric appliance that simmers food at a low temperature over a long period of time. Methods to retain moisture in slow cooking.
